Change the dipswitch extend setting to "100k, every 200k", it actually stops giving extends at 900k, but the 1cc is a lot more doable this way than on default setting

I got the cart for 69 bucks.
OL2, for PGM2.

My PGM2 mobo w/ KoV2 only ran 139. PGM2 mobo works w/ all PGM2 games...even of different colors (blue carts will work on red boards, & vice versa).
